About

The Lincoln Arboretum is a charming botanical garden located in the city of Lincoln, United Kingdom. It is a specialized green zone where a variety of trees, shrubs, and other plants are lovingly cultivated. The main purpose of the arboretum is not only to please the eyes of visitors with its beauty but also to serve as an important center for scientific research and educational programs, as well as to demonstrate the decorative potential of flora.
